Lumens and Lux
There are two types of measurements to consider when analyzing a light’s brightness. First is the lumen value—this is thought of as the total amount of light emitted by the source. Second is the lux value—this is considered to be the light brightness at a specified distance from its source and is measured in lumens per square meter.
Because of these measurements, two LED lights with the same lumen number can have surprisingly different lux values. The visibility a LED provides is dependent on both of these values, and you must not take one in isolation when determining the suitability of a light. Ideally, you would want an LED that has both a high lumen number and a high lux value.

Lighting Modes
Since such lights are unconventional, the different lighting modes provided by a product are important; these are entirely up to you. You may prefer to have both slow and fast flashing on your lights or have the option of continuous emission of light. Since your preferences may change depending on the day, you should purchase bike wheel lights that allow versatility.
Also, multicolor variants of these products are unsurprisingly more popular. Having the ability to change the LED color to suit your mood is a compelling value proposition.
But this option isn’t for everyone; many know what they specifically want and have no use for multicolored bike lights. If you aren’t one of these individuals, then consider keeping your options open.

Waterproof and Dustproof
You aren’t always going to be cycling on clean, pristine roads in heavenly weather. The reality is, roads are muddy and wet, and the weather can be unpredictable. If bike wheel lights are waterproof and dustproof, then they’re more likely to last longer. These features contribute to the durability of the lights. Ensure the bike lights you purchase are water and dustproof certified.
